Personalized Customer Engagement

In today’s competitive telecom landscape, personalized customer engagement is no longer optional—it’s essential for telecom customer retention. Generic messages and standardized offers fail to make a lasting impact on customers who now expect brands to understand and cater to their unique needs. The key to increasing customer satisfaction and retention is adopting a data-driven, customer-centric approach that tailors interactions to individual preferences.

One of the most effective ways to implement personalization is through customer segmentation. By analyzing data such as service usage, past interactions, and customer demographics, telecom companies can divide their customer base into targeted groups. This enables businesses to craft personalized recommendations, suggest relevant service upgrades, and deliver exclusive promotions that align with each customer’s needs. 

For example, a long-term customer with a high data usage pattern may benefit from an exclusive discount on an unlimited data plan, while a business client may appreciate tailored bundles that combine internet, phone, and security services.

Beyond promotional offers, personalized engagement can be achieved through regular check-ins and proactive communication. Telecom providers can leverage automated yet tailored touchpoints such as SMS alerts, app notifications, and emails to keep customers informed about their plan benefits, service enhancements, and upcoming deals. 

Additionally, customer service representatives can be equipped with AI-powered tools that provide insights into customer history, allowing for more meaningful and efficient interactions. When a customer feels like their provider understands their specific needs and preferences, they are more likely to remain loyal to the brand.

Proactive engagement is another vital aspect of personalization. Instead of waiting for customers to reach out with complaints or concerns, telecom providers should take the initiative to offer proactive support. A great example of this is sending preemptive notifications about potential service disruptions in a customer’s area, along with estimated resolution times. Similarly, offering early renewal incentives or VIP loyalty perks for long-term customers can help reinforce brand commitment.

Competitive Pricing and Flexible Plans

Price sensitivity is a major factor in the telecom industry. Customers often explore alternative providers based on pricing differences and perceived value. To retain customers, telecom companies must strike a balance between competitive pricing and high-quality service offerings.

Offering flexible plans, allowing easy service modifications, and providing cost-effective bundled packages can enhance customer satisfaction. Customers are more likely to remain loyal to a provider that offers pricing structures that adapt to their changing needs.

Transparency in pricing, avoiding hidden fees, and offering clear value propositions prevent dissatisfaction and build trust. Customers who feel they are getting fair pricing for their services are less likely to seek out competitors.
